Nintendo has revealed that a “visually enhanced” version of Luigi’s Mansion: Dark Moon is coming to Switch next year.
Dark Moon, otherwise known as Luigi’s Mansion 2, was previously released as Nintendo 3DS-exclusive game, and its journey to Switch in 2024 marks the first time it will be playable elsewhere. To reveal the visually enhanced port, Nintendo released a short teaser trailer showcasing the game’s fancy new visuals.
